Roof shingling services involve installing, repairing, or replacing the protective covering on a home's roof using various types of shingles. This process helps ensure the roof remains durable and weather-resistant, shielding the interior of the property from rain, snow, wind, and other elements. Professionals typically prepare the roof surface, lay down new shingles, and secure them properly to provide a long-lasting barrier. Whether installing a new roof on a brand-new home or replacing worn-out shingles on an existing structure, experienced contractors can handle the entire process efficiently and effectively.
One of the primary reasons homeowners seek roof shingling services is to address issues caused by aging or damaged roofing materials. Over time, shingles can crack, curl, or become loose, leading to leaks and water intrusion. Storms, heavy winds, or falling debris can also cause immediate damage that compromises the roof's integrity. Replacing or repairing shingles helps prevent water from seeping into the home, which can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and costly repairs. Regular shingle maintenance or replacement can extend the lifespan of a roof and help maintain the property's value.

Homeowners who notice signs of roof trouble should consider professional shingling services to restore their home's protection. Common indicators include missing shingles, shingle granules in gutters, water stains on ceilings, or visible curling and cracking. Scheduling a shingle inspection can help identify potential issues early before they develop into more serious problems. The overview below groups typical Roof Shingling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cuyahoga Falls,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or shingle repairs in Cuyahoga Falls range from $250-$600, covering patching and replacing a few damaged shingles.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end. Local pros often handle these quick fixes efficiently and affordably.
Partial Roof Replacement - replacing sections of a roof generally costs between $3,000-$8,000 depending on the size and materials used. Larger, more complex partial replacements can push costs above $8,000, but most projects stay within this range. Service providers can help determine the best options for your roof’s condition.
Full Roof Replacement - complete roof replacements in the area typically range from $8,000-$20,000, influenced by the roof size, material choices, and complexity. Many full replacements land in the middle of this range, with higher costs associated with premium materials or intricate designs.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on your home's specifics.
High-End or Complex Projects - larger, more intricate roofing projects, such as those involving specialty materials or steep slopes, can reach $20,000+ in Cuyahoga Falls. These projects are less common and usually involve customized solutions. Experienced local service providers can assess these unique needs and offer tailored est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
